I took about 200 shots but I'm quick at the shutter. I like to get a flow going with the model so after I get the lighting setup - typically half a dozen shots - I ask to the model to give me a different pose after each shot I take. I find this is more natural and gets the creative juices flowing. If I like a certain pose I will ask the model to do that pose again or a slight variation on that pose.
